加入收藏 | 设为首页 | 会员中心 | 我要投稿 草根网 (https://www.0372zz.com/)- 容器安全、云日志、云数据迁移、行业智能、数据仓库!
当前位置: 首页 > 移动 > 正文

跨平台开发:高效离线缓存提升移动体验

发布时间:2025-12-03 15:22:47 所属栏目:移动 来源:DaWei
导读:  在移动应用开发中,跨平台技术已经成为主流,它允许开发者用一套代码构建多个平台的应用。然而,随着用户对性能和体验要求的提升,如何优化离线缓存成为关键问题。  高效的离线缓存不仅能提升用户体验,还能减

  在移动应用开发中,跨平台技术已经成为主流,它允许开发者用一套代码构建多个平台的应用。然而,随着用户对性能和体验要求的提升,如何优化离线缓存成为关键问题。


  高效的离线缓存不仅能提升用户体验,还能减少服务器负载,降低数据传输成本。通过合理设计缓存策略,应用可以在网络不稳定或无网络的情况下依然保持流畅运行。


  跨平台开发框架如React Native、Flutter等都提供了内置的缓存机制,但开发者需要根据具体场景进行定制化配置。例如,设置合理的缓存过期时间,避免冗余数据占用过多存储空间。


AI提供的图片,仅供参考

  同时,利用本地数据库如SQLite或IndexedDB,可以实现更复杂的数据持久化需求。结合内存缓存与磁盘缓存,能够有效平衡访问速度与存储效率。


  在实际应用中,还需关注缓存更新策略。通过版本控制或增量更新,确保用户始终获取最新且有效的数据,避免因缓存过时导致的错误或不一致。


  良好的缓存管理还应包括异常处理和日志记录,以便及时发现并解决缓存失效或数据损坏的问题,提升应用的稳定性和可维护性。


  站长个人见解,跨平台开发中的高效离线缓存是提升移动体验的重要手段。通过科学的设计与实现,可以让应用在各种网络环境下都能提供流畅、可靠的服务。

(编辑:草根网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章